江苏省乳腺X射线摄影医疗照射剂量调查

Average Glandular Dose in X-ray Mammography in Jiangsu Province,China

  • 摘要: 目的 通过调查和测量计算江苏省乳腺X射线摄影受检者乳房压缩厚度(compressed breast thickness,CBT)和腺体平均剂量(average glandular dose,AGD),了解江苏省乳腺X射线摄影的AGD分布情况及影响因素。

    方法 抽样调查来自江苏省5城市17个医疗机构中17台次340个乳腺X射线摄影的曝光参数,使用X线质量控制检测仪测量其入射体表空气比释动能(entrance surface air kerma,ESAK)。使用国际通用方法计算AGD,并分析其与CBT等因素的关系。

    结果 在抽取的340个乳腺X射线摄影参数中,AGD均数为1.66 mGy。CBT服从正态分布,均数和标准差分别为4.22 cm和1.12 cm。两种不同体位(侧斜位、头尾位)的CBT差异有统计学意义(t=-3.481,P<0.05),两种体位的AGD水平差异无统计学意义(t=-0.791,P>0.05)。

    结论 CBT可能通过不同机制影响AGD水平,可为建立适合我国乳腺X射线摄影受检者剂量指导水平提供依据。

     

    Abstract: Objective To estimate the distribution of average glandular dose (AGD) in X-ray mammography in JiangsuProvince by the measurement of AGD and compressed breast thickness (CBT).

    Methods A survey on 340 mammographyexposures recorded in 17 mammography machines from 17 medical facilities in 5 cities of Jiangsu Province was conducted,and theexposure parameters were retrieved.Entrance skin air kerma (ESAK) was measured according to the exposure records,and AGDwas calculated using the Dance's formula.AGD-CBT relationship was then analyzed.

    Results The mean value of AGD in thecollected 340 mammography parameters was 1.656 mGy,and the mean value and the standard deviation of CBT were 4.22 cmand 1.12 cm,respectively.No significant difference in the AGD data was found between the craniocandal and mediolateral obliquegroups (t=-0.791,P > 0.05),but significant difference existed in the CBT data (t=-3.481,P<0.05).

    Conclusion Variedmechanisms may be involved in the changes of AGD level caused by CBT.A further study can provide evidence for establishing aguideline of AGD in mammography receiver in China.
